Hol Chan Marine Reserve is located off the southern tip of Ambergris Caye. Hol Chan Marine Reserve is doubtfully one of the most popular dive sites in the Caribbean, and indeed in Belize and has burgeoned into a unique refuge, with vigorous coral formations and a richness of marine life. The entire reserve focuses on a cut through the reef (called a quebrada) which is little more than 25 yards wide and 30 feet deep about 4 miles southeast of San Pedro.
